This work is a challenging work in which a young tenor saxophonist Tomoaki Baba, who has just moved from NY to Japan, composed the entire album with a suite entitled "Gathering". Two saxophones with Akihiro Nishiguchi sprint in a vast space without chord instruments such as a piano. A tough and powerful groove. Live-like tension. Please enjoy the modern jazz that young elites unfold. Tomoaki Baba:tenor sax/Akihiro Nishiguchi tenor & soprano sax/Yuji Ito:bass/Kazuhiro Odagiri:drums

Tomoaki Baba
Tomoaki Baba was born in 1992 in Sapporo, Japan . He attended the renowned Berklee 5-week summer program in 2007, 2008, 2009 as a full-scholarship student. He was selected for Berklee Jazz workshop directed by Terri Lyne Carrington in 2010. In 2011, Tomoaki was the recipient of a full-scholarship to the Berklee College of Music. After graduating, Tomoaki moved to New York City and has become an active sideman and leader, performing with artists like Terence Blanchard, Dayna Stephens, Terri Lyne Carrington, Jamie Callum, Sean Jones, and Darren Barrett. From 2020, he moved his base to Japan and released his first leader album "Story Teller" in the same year, and in 2022 the second album "Gathering" from Days of Delight.
